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Douglas to Kate's Cottage is to line 3 bus and taxi which costs $22 - $29 and takes 11 min.
The fastest way to get from Douglas to Kate's Cottage is to taxi which takes 9 min and costs $28 - $35.
The distance between Douglas and Kate's Cottage is 8 km.
The best way to get from Douglas to Kate's Cottage without a car is to line 3 bus and taxi which takes 11 min and costs $22 - $29.
It takes approximately 11 min to get from Douglas to Kate's Cottage, including transfers.
